To be honest, my subjective opinion is that the experience at A&M will be just as beneficial for a career in IB as the BCG role, but, given high finance (including IB/PE/HF/PC) is extremely concerned with precedent/historical prestige, BCG is the better move here, objectively. Again, I would think about where you liked the culture more, and search through linkedin seeing which groups had better IB/buyside exits, but at the end of the day, MBB is MBB.

100% go with BCG. Unless you have the extremely specific goal of wanting to end up in RX IB, in which case there's an argument for A&M, but even then it's not a clear choice since you're talking about PEPI and not NACR.
